SYMBOL TECHNOLOGIES INTRODUCES NEW ENTERPRISE MOBILITY SOLUTIONS FOR DEMANDING ENVIRONMENTS

New Products on Display at Gartner Wireless & Mobile Summit in Detroit

GARTNER Wireless & Mobile Summit, DETROIT, M.I. – March 27, 2006 – Symbol Technologies, Inc. (NYSE:SBL), The Enterprise Mobility Company™, today announced new wireless network infrastructure features for increased coverage, enhanced security and mobility - including Layer 3 roaming, mesh networking and wireless security with location-based services. These new features enable enterprises to operate more efficiently with increased security, and expand their wireless coverage area. Symbol also announced the MC9090 family of premium rugged mobile computers for demanding environments.

Expanded Coverage, Security and User Mobility for “Business-Critical Wireless”

Symbol’s new wireless features are designed to optimize mobile applications in the enterprise – including solutions to extend wireless networks to previously cost-prohibitive or physically-challenged locations; provide persistent mobility; secure the wireless network, and add location-based services throughout the enterprise.

The enterprise edge is evolving from traditional wired workstations to wirelessly connected devices. Networks are expanding within and outside “the four walls,” requiring a wireless infrastructure designed for new and challenging environments. Symbol’s mesh networking solution provides the functionality to securely extend the perimeter of wireless coverage to locations previously too expensive or physically impossible to wire. The Symbol mesh architecture provides a resilient system that is intuitive to deploy, “self-healing” and capable of supporting high-bandwidth voice, video and data applications on standards-based wireless devices. With a Symbol wireless mesh network, businesses can now deploy an expansive wireless network beyond the main campus to support business-critical applications at the point of activity, avoiding the expensive requirement of installing traditional Ethernet cabling.

Symbol’s award-winning WS5100 wireless switch will soon feature Layer 3 roaming capabilities to enable true enterprise mobility. Layer 3 roaming allows mobile users to maintain connectivity as they roam throughout the enterprise and help ensure applications such as voice and video are available and connected as they move. This feature further enhances Symbol’s predictive roaming technology already found on its family of mobile computing devices to enable high-bandwidth, connection-sensitive applications.

Symbol’s Wireless Intrusion Protection System (IPS) delivers 24-by-7 protection against unauthorized access and malicious attacks on a wireless network. The upcoming release of Wireless IPS will provide network managers with the ability to visualize and monitor the RF domain and wireless network capacity, and ultimately, identify the source and location of a rogue attack. With Symbol Wireless IPS, businesses can extend location-based services throughout the enterprise, and quickly locate devices in the wireless space and disarm potential threats. This feature helps to ensure maximum up-time and peak performance of the wireless network and mobile computers.

New “Connected” Flagship Rugged Mobile Computer

The MC9090 family of mobile computers builds on Symbol’s market-leading MC9000 series of rugged handheld mobile computers[1]. Symbol MC9090 mobile computers support current and next-generation business-critical applications that help maximize the efficiency and productivity of mobile workers inside and outside “the four walls” of the most demanding environments such as manufacturing and warehouse floors, field sales and delivery. The MC9090 series of mobile computers combines the latest in mobile operating systems and processing power with advanced data capture options and integrated multi-mode wireless connectivity including wide area network (WAN), 802.11a/b/g wireless LAN (WLAN) and Bluetooth-enabled wireless personal area network (WPAN) – for anytime, anywhere voice, video and data connectivity.

“Extreme ruggedness, multi-mode wireless WAN/LAN/PAN, and three distinct form factors based on a common high-performance platform has made the original MC9000 mobile computer the best-selling rugged mobile computer in the industry,” said Brian Viscount, vice president of product marketing for Symbol’s Mobile Computing Division. “To date, Symbol’s MC9090 mobile computer maintains its best-in-class, best-selling rugged[2] mobile computer status, and provides our customers with key refinements in areas such as voice and data convergence for increased productivity and true competitive advantage.”

In manufacturing environments, the MC9090 mobile computer can be used to instantly track parts, inventory and shipments, as well as arrange for just-in-time delivery by connecting with suppliers worldwide. The MC9090 mobile computer can also help improve and accelerate assembly line and plant operations, and notify staff when inventories are running low before it is too late. Select MC9090 mobile computer models support reading of direct part markings (DPM) used in the manufacture of metal parts in industries such as automotive and aerospace, as well as Push-to-Talk walkie-talkie capability and integrated GPS (Global Positioning System) support built into the recently announced MC9097 mobile computer – the industry’s first iDEN rugged mobile computer.

The MC9090 family of mobile computers is available with Symbol’s “Service from the Start” comprehensive coverage, a three-year service agreement that includes a three-day turn-around for products sent to Symbol repair centers.
